JCBL South Delivers 100th Trailer to BEML

JCBL (South), formerly known as JML, a leading name in trailer and truck manufacturing, is thrilled to announce the delivery of its 100th trailer, marking a significant milestone in its journey. This achievement highlights the company’s unwavering commitment to quality, innovation, and delivering solutions tailored to the specific needs of its clients. The 100th trailer was delivered to BEML, a prestigious Miniratna PSU under the Ministry of Defence, Government of India.

Adopting a customer-centric approach, JCBL South designs trailers that are customised to client specifications while upholding the highest standards of quality. The company’s manufacturing facility is equipped with a dedicated layout that employs a single-piece flow concept, enhancing both productivity and efficiency. The trailers are designed using the latest software tools and produced with lean manufacturing principles. State-of-the-art CNC machines and tooling, as well as especially in-house-made axles, are used to ensure precision at every stage of production.

“It is a proud moment for us at JCBL South to announce the production of our 100th trailer, with more to come. This milestone reflects the collective efforts of our team and stakeholders, resulting in the successful rollout of the 100th vehicle with an emphasis on quality and timely delivery,” said Mr. Sandip Chakroborty, MD, JCBL Limited.

At JCBL (South), teamwork has been instrumental in fostering innovation, meeting deadlines, and ensuring operational excellence. The company also values customer feedback and integrates sustainability into its operations through solar power generation (1300 KW/day), advanced CNC machines, and lean manufacturing techniques.
